The club's home court for domestic Polish League games is the Turów Arena.
After one season in the top division, Turów played in the lower Polish leagues for 25 years.
In 2014, Turów won the Tauron Basket Liga championship, after they defeated Zielona Góra in the Finals 4–2.
Prince led the team the whole season, and was rewarded with the PLK Most Valuable Player award.
In July 2018, Turów withdrew from the PLK after PGE Group stopped financing the club.
